Winter Tires

winter tires

If you are not ready for winter get off the road. Winter tires are becoming mandatory in many places where snow plays havoc on cars and streets. Get better protection, get four new rubbers for your car. (bad pun)


Discover more from Sandbox World

Subscribe to get the latest posts sent to your email.